Our 2023 rankings named Arizona State University - Skysong the most popular online school in the Southwest Region for public policy students working on their bachelor’s degree. Located in the city of Scottsdale, ASU - Skysong is a public college with a very large student population.

About 44% of the students majoring in public policy at the school are women while 56% are male.

On average, public policy graduates from ASU - Skysong take out $23,530 in student loans while working on their Bachelor's Degree. The average monthly payment of a loan this size is about $328, assuming that the borrower is on a 10-year repayment plan.
